The Cable's Role in the Spring-to-Door Load Path in Hollins

The torsion spring stores energy as rotational tension in the spring coil in Hollins, VA. When the door opens, the spring releases that rotational energy through the torsion shaft to the cable drums on each end of the shaft in Hollins. As the drums rotate, they wind the cables up from the drum groove, pulling the cables upward in Hollins, VA. The cables attach at their lower ends to the bottom brackets at the lower corners of the door in Hollins. As the cables are pulled upward by the rotating drums, they transmit the spring's stored energy as a lifting force at the bottom corners of the door in Hollins, VA. The cable converts the spring's rotational energy into the linear upward force that lifts the door in Hollins.

Where Cables Attach and Why Those Points Fail Most Often in Hollins, VA

The cable attaches to the drum at the upper end and to the bottom bracket fitting at the lower end in Hollins. Both attachment points are where the cable changes direction, from linear tension to wrapping around the drum at the top, and from linear tension to a fixed point at the bottom fitting in Hollins, VA. Direction changes in a loaded cable create stress concentrations at the bending point in Hollins. This is why most cable failures occur at or near one of the two attachment points rather than in the middle of the cable run in Hollins, VA.

How Drum Winding Affects Cable Wear in Hollins

The cable drum has a helical groove that guides the cable into a specific winding path as the drum rotates in Hollins, VA. When the cable winds correctly in the groove, the cable to drum contact is distributed across the full cable diameter against the smooth groove surface in Hollins. When the cable miswinds, jumping out of the groove or stacking on top of a previous wrap, the cable contacts the sharp edge of the adjacent groove or wrap in Hollins, VA. This edge contact acts as a cutting mechanism that progressively cuts through the cable strands with each winding cycle in Hollins.

The Five Most Common Causes of Cable Failure in Hollins, VA

Spring failure shock load, the cable snaps from the sudden tension surge when a spring breaks during door operation in Hollins. Drum groove wear, the groove wears to a sharp edge that cuts through cable strands in Hollins, VA. Incorrect drum winding, cable contacts the drum flange or crosses over previous wraps from a previous repair error in Hollins. Corrosion, moisture penetrates between wire strands and weakens the individual wires progressively in Hollins, VA. Physical damage, external contact bends or kinks the cable at a specific point in Hollins.

Why the Cause Determines the Associated Repair in Hollins, VA

A cable that failed from a spring failure shock load requires spring replacement alongside cable replacement in Hollins. Without the spring replacement, the new cable is immediately exposed to the same shock load risk from the same broken spring in Hollins, VA. A cable that failed from drum groove wear requires drum assessment and potentially drum replacement in Hollins. A cable that failed from incorrect winding requires correct winding procedure on the replacement in Hollins, VA. Each cause has a specific associated repair in Hollins.

The Full Door Weight Shifts to One Cable in Hollins

A correctly functioning two-cable system distributes the door weight evenly between both cables, both drums, and both bottom brackets in Hollins, VA. Each side carries approximately half the door weight in Hollins. When one cable fails, the remaining cable is carrying the full door weight in Hollins, VA. For a 200-pound door, the intact cable has gone from carrying 100 pounds to 200 pounds in Hollins. The cable, drum, and bracket on the intact side are all operating at twice their designed load in Hollins, VA.

Why the Hardware on the Intact Side Is at Risk in Hollins, VA

The intact cable carrying double its designed load is operating at a significantly higher fraction of its rated breaking strength in Hollins. The drum on the intact side has the full cable tension rather than half in Hollins, VA. The bottom bracket on the intact side is bearing the full door weight at its attachment points in Hollins. All three components are more likely to fail under the doubled load in Hollins, VA. A second failure in any of these components drops the door completely in Hollins.

Correct Cable Specification — Diameter, Length, Construction in Hollins

Garage door cables are specified by wire diameter, overall length, and construction type in Hollins, VA. The correct wire diameter is determined by the door's weight and the cable's required working load limit in Hollins. A cable undersized for the door weight operates at a higher fraction of its rated breaking strength on every cycle, accelerating fatigue and reducing service life in Hollins, VA. The correct length is determined by the door height and the drum configuration in Hollins. EZ Open selects replacement cables with the correct specification for the specific door's weight and configuration in Hollins, VA.

Correct Drum Winding — The Step Most Often Skipped in Hollins

The cable drum has a helical groove machined into its surface that guides the cable into the correct winding path in Hollins, VA. The cable must be started in the correct position on the drum and wound in the correct direction for the specific side of the door being repaired in Hollins. A cable started in the wrong position miswinds from the first cycle and immediately begins accumulating the cutting wear that produced the original failure in Hollins, VA. EZ Open confirms correct winding visually before the cable is loaded on every cable replacement in Hollins.

Tension Equalization Between Both Cables in Hollins, VA

After both cables are installed and wound, EZ Open checks the door height across its full width by measuring from the floor to the bottom of the door at both ends in Hollins. Any height difference indicates unequal cable tension in Hollins, VA. The adjustment is made to match the height across the full door width in Hollins. Equal cable tension produces correct door height and correct load distribution between both sides in Hollins, VA.

No in Hollins. A cable with visible fraying has broken individual wire strands that have already reduced its overall strength below its rated capacity in Hollins, VA. There's no repair procedure that restores broken strands in Hollins. A frayed cable should be replaced before it fails completely rather than left in service in Hollins, VA.
A cable that's come off the drum without snapping has typically jumped out of the helical groove during operation in Hollins. This can happen from a sudden release of tension, physical disturbance, or a drum groove that's worn enough to no longer reliably retain the cable in Hollins, VA. If the drum groove itself is undamaged, the cable can often be correctly reseated and rewound in Hollins. If the drum groove shows wear or damage, drum replacement may be needed alongside the cable correction in Hollins, VA.

Yes in Hollins. Rust that forms on the cable's individual wire strands weakens them and can penetrate between strands, preventing them from moving and flexing naturally as the cable winds and unwinds in Hollins, VA. This makes the cable more prone to breaking under normal operating tension in Hollins. Cables in garages with high humidity or moisture exposure are more susceptible to this in Hollins, VA. Galvanized cable provides better corrosion resistance for these environments in Hollins.
It can happen, but it usually points to an underlying cause rather than being purely coincidental in Hollins. A drum on one side with more groove wear, a roller or bracket issue creating uneven load distribution, or a track misalignment that puts more stress on one side can all cause one cable to wear faster than the other in Hollins, VA. EZ Open assesses both sides of the door system when one cable fails to identify whether something specific to that side is driving the accelerated wear in Hollins.
No, it's a different component in Hollins. Extension spring systems use a separate safety cable that runs through the center of each extension spring, anchored at both ends in Hollins, VA. Its purpose is to contain the spring if it breaks, preventing it from becoming a projectile in Hollins. This is different from the lift cable that connects the spring system to the bottom corner of the door in Hollins, VA.
